1,326 to 1,350 of 1,598 C++ Jobs

Software Engineer - Aerospace - Oxfordshire

Hiring Organisation
Bond Williams Limited
Location
Kidlington, Oxfordshire, South East, United Kingdom
Employment Type
Permanent
motivated Software Engineer to develop this platform. Working alongside Aerothermal Designers and Mechanical Engineers, you'll productionize internal code, wrap commercial simulation tools in C++/C# modules, and integrate everything into automated cloud-based workflows. Key requirements for Software Engineer: A high calibre degree in Engineering, Computer Science … Physics from a top University Excellent technical skills with C++ or C#, and Python with several years demonstrable commercial industry experience Natural problem-solver with eagerness to learn Self-motivated and organized, capable of independently managing complex projects Along with highly interesting and technical work, a clear career progression path ...

CNO Analyst/Programmer

Hiring Organisation
Central Texas Recruiting
Location
Annapolis Junction, Maryland, United States
Employment Type
Any
Salary
USD Annual
standards. This is an excellent opportunity for individuals seeking growth in a secure, collaborative, and technically challenging environment. Key Responsibilities Program in Assembly, C, C++, Java, Perl, or Python Participate in design, code, and software readiness reviews Author and maintain technical documentation for software projects Collaborate with team members … degree in Computer Science, Information Systems, Network Engineering, or related field Technical Skills & Competencies: Basic proficiency in one or more programming languages: Assembly, C, C++, Java, Perl, or Python Understanding of software development lifecycle processes and government standards preferred Ability to work collaboratively in a team-oriented environment Strong problem ...

Software Engineer .Net BPA CRM ERP

Hiring Organisation
IP-People
Location
Bournemouth, England, United Kingdom
Developers join a team building connectors, integration layers, and automation features that sit at the heart of clients’ digital operations. We welcome developers from C++, C#, .NET , or similar backgrounds, especially those with an interest in ERP–CRM integration , such as SAP and Sage, and those keen to work … prem systems. Build and maintain system connectors , API integrations, and automation workflows across ERP, CRM, and line-of-business applications. Develop using C# , C++ , and related modern technologies. Create integrations using SOAP, REST, OData, GraphQL , and similar web service protocols. Work with Windows Forms , WPF , and other UI technologies where ...

Senior Software Developer

Hiring Organisation
BGC Group
Location
London Area, United Kingdom
interfaces to BGC's proprietary matching engine and contribute directly to the development of the matching engine itself. The role demands strong expertise in C++ Development within a high-frequency trading (HFT) environment. Key Responsibilities Serve as lead developer responsible for system design and implementation Develop low-latency trading gateways … with cross-functional teams to deliver robust and scalable trading solutions Skills and Experience Minimum 10 years of software development experience using C and C++ Advanced proficiency in Linux systems (e.g., system calls, multi-threading, IPC, sockets, scheduler) Knowledge of FIX/ITCH/OUCH protocols and hands-on experience ...

Senior Software Developer

Hiring Organisation
BGC Group
Location
City of London, London, United Kingdom
interfaces to BGC's proprietary matching engine and contribute directly to the development of the matching engine itself. The role demands strong expertise in C++ Development within a high-frequency trading (HFT) environment. Key Responsibilities Serve as lead developer responsible for system design and implementation Develop low-latency trading gateways … with cross-functional teams to deliver robust and scalable trading solutions Skills and Experience Minimum 10 years of software development experience using C and C++ Advanced proficiency in Linux systems (e.g., system calls, multi-threading, IPC, sockets, scheduler) Knowledge of FIX/ITCH/OUCH protocols and hands-on experience ...

Software Engineer

Hiring Organisation
Best Selection
Location
Guildford, Surrey, United Kingdom
Employment Type
Permanent
Salary
£50000 - £62000/annum Pension plus 25 days days holiday
ideal for a versatile engineer comfortable working across design, implementation, testing, and validation. What you will be doing: Developing PC-based applications primarily in C++, with at least one additional programming language. Continuing the development of existing embedded software. Build and refine graphical user interfaces using Qt and ImGUI. Perform … internal systems where required. Troubleshoot, debug, and maintain existing applications and tools. What we are looking for: Required Knowledge, Skills & Experience: Strong proficiency in C++ and at least one additional language (e.g., Python, C#, Java or similar). Experience developing PC-based applications, preferably in Windows environments. Hands-on experience ...

Software Developer - VoIP

Hiring Organisation
Nemo Resourcing
Location
United Kingdom
good at collaborating remotely and working autonomously. The core language used will be Python. There is some legacy code in C/C++ so some exposure to that would be helpful. Telecoms experience is essential – SIP for instance – as is deep knowledge of Linux. Given the remote nature … PostgreSQL Any of the following would be good to have: - Wider VoIP skills: RTP, Asterisk, OpenSIPS, RTPEngine, WebRTC Programming skills in C/C++ or Lua Knowledge of networking: IPv4, IPv6, firewalls, routing Podman, Docker Composer/Swarm, Kubernetes Init systems: sys5 init, runit, system KVM Git version control ...

Embedded Developer

Hiring Organisation
Ovyo
Location
Reading, England, United Kingdom
project. Responsibilities: Collaborate with stakeholders to understand and implement functionality requirements. Design, implement, test, and maintain software features for embedded real-time systems in C++ . Develop and execute automated unit and integration tests to ensure reliability. Test and debug software in both simulation environments and on target hardware. Employ … documentation using tools like Jira and Confluence. Engage in debugging, performance characterization, and collaboration with cross-functional teams. Required Experience: 5+ years experience in C++ development for embedded systems. Strong experience of Linux and FreeRTOS operating systems. Expertise developing on embedded systems and completing software integration in embedded systems. Track ...

Automation Integration Specialist

Hiring Organisation
VRS Recruitment
Location
Liverpool, UK
Employment Type
Full-time
Science, Engineering, or a related field 3–5 years' experience working with automation systems or system integration Experience with scripting/programming (Python, Java, C++, VB.NET, or similar) Understanding of automation standards (SiLA) or laboratory instrumentation (desirable) A flexible, solution based thinker with strong problem-solving skills Strong communication skills … clearance screening. Keywords: Automation Integration, Laboratory Automation, DNA Workflows, Hamilton Robotics, Tecan, Liquid Handling, Automation Protocols, System Integration, Instrument Integration, Robotics Engineering, Python, Java, C++, VB.NET, Scripting, Protocol Development, SiLA Standards, LIMS, Forensic Laboratory, Laboratory Informatics, UAT Testing, Validation, Troubleshooting, Continuous Improvement, Workflow Optimisation, Automation Engineering, Mechatronics, Data Connectivity, Technical ...

Automation Integration Specialist

Hiring Organisation
VRS Recruitment
Location
Manchester, UK
Employment Type
Full-time
Science, Engineering, or a related field 3–5 years' experience working with automation systems or system integration Experience with scripting/programming (Python, Java, C++, VB.NET, or similar) Understanding of automation standards (SiLA) or laboratory instrumentation (desirable) A flexible, solution based thinker with strong problem-solving skills Strong communication skills … clearance screening. Keywords: Automation Integration, Laboratory Automation, DNA Workflows, Hamilton Robotics, Tecan, Liquid Handling, Automation Protocols, System Integration, Instrument Integration, Robotics Engineering, Python, Java, C++, VB.NET, Scripting, Protocol Development, SiLA Standards, LIMS, Forensic Laboratory, Laboratory Informatics, UAT Testing, Validation, Troubleshooting, Continuous Improvement, Workflow Optimisation, Automation Engineering, Mechatronics, Data Connectivity, Technical ...

Automation Integration Specialist

Hiring Organisation
VRS Recruitment
Location
Chester, Cheshire, UK
Employment Type
Full-time
Science, Engineering, or a related field 3–5 years' experience working with automation systems or system integration Experience with scripting/programming (Python, Java, C++, VB.NET, or similar) Understanding of automation standards (SiLA) or laboratory instrumentation (desirable) A flexible, solution based thinker with strong problem-solving skills Strong communication skills … clearance screening. Keywords: Automation Integration, Laboratory Automation, DNA Workflows, Hamilton Robotics, Tecan, Liquid Handling, Automation Protocols, System Integration, Instrument Integration, Robotics Engineering, Python, Java, C++, VB.NET, Scripting, Protocol Development, SiLA Standards, LIMS, Forensic Laboratory, Laboratory Informatics, UAT Testing, Validation, Troubleshooting, Continuous Improvement, Workflow Optimisation, Automation Engineering, Mechatronics, Data Connectivity, Technical ...

Automation Integration Specialist

Hiring Organisation
VRS Recruitment
Location
Warrington, England, United Kingdom
Science, Engineering, or a related field 3–5 years’ experience working with automation systems or system integration Experience with scripting/programming (Python, Java, C++, VB.NET, or similar) Understanding of automation standards (SiLA) or laboratory instrumentation (desirable) A flexible, solution based thinker with strong problem-solving skills Strong communication skills … clearance screening. Keywords: Automation Integration, Laboratory Automation, DNA Workflows, Hamilton Robotics, Tecan, Liquid Handling, Automation Protocols, System Integration, Instrument Integration, Robotics Engineering, Python, Java, C++, VB.NET, Scripting, Protocol Development, SiLA Standards, LIMS, Forensic Laboratory, Laboratory Informatics, UAT Testing, Validation, Troubleshooting, Continuous Improvement, Workflow Optimisation, Automation Engineering, Mechatronics, Data Connectivity, Technical ...

Senior Software Engineer

Hiring Organisation
Jonathan Lee Recruitment Ltd
Location
Cheltenham, Bamfurlong, Gloucestershire, United Kingdom
Employment Type
Permanent
Salary
£55000 - £65000/annum
software solutions for a range of projects, from safety-critical systems to proof-of-concept prototypes. - Write high-quality, robust code in C and C++, adhering to internal coding standards. - Collaborate with cross-functional teams to define requirements and create software architectures. - Debug and test software in embedded environments, ensuring … standards. - Work with real-time operating systems and embedded Linux environments to deliver reliable solutions. What You Will Bring: - Strong expertise in C and C++, with experience in embedded software development. - Knowledge of embedded Linux environments, including tools like Yocto or Buildroot. - Familiarity with real-time software design and concepts ...

Robotics Software Engineer

Hiring Organisation
Mars Recruitment
Location
Harwell, Chilton, Oxfordshire, United Kingdom
Employment Type
Permanent
Salary
£55000 - £65000/annum plus share scheme & benefits
sectors. The Robotics Software Engineer will be responsible for the design, development, and integration of advanced software for next-generation underwater unmanned platforms using C++, Python on ROS/ROS2. This role will play a pivotal part in driving control, autonomy, perception, and mission-critical software for submersible robotic systems. … Robotics , Computer Science, or a related field. 4+ years of experience in embedded systems, robotics software, or unmanned systems development. Strong expertise in C++, Python, and software development for real-time systems. Experience with ROS or ROS 2, including custom nodes, launch files, and integration with hardware. Experience with embedded ...

Software Engineer - Robotics

Hiring Organisation
Mars Recruitment
Location
Theale, Sheffield Bottom, Berkshire, United Kingdom
Employment Type
Permanent
Salary
£55000 - £65000/annum plus share scheme & benefits
sectors. The Robotics Software Engineer will be responsible for the design, development, and integration of advanced software for next-generation underwater unmanned platforms using C++, Python on ROS/ROS2. This role will play a pivotal part in driving control, autonomy, perception, and mission-critical software for submersible robotic systems. … Robotics , Computer Science, or a related field. 4+ years of experience in embedded systems, robotics software, or unmanned systems development. Strong expertise in C++, Python, and software development for real-time systems. Experience with ROS or ROS 2, including custom nodes, launch files, and integration with hardware. Experience with embedded ...

Oxford University Internship in Programming for Game Development

Hiring Organisation
Rebellion
Location
Oxford, Oxfordshire, England, United Kingdom
Employment Type
Contractor
Contract Rate
Competitive salary
technical changes. Fundamentals of performance profiling, systematic debugging, and writing maintainable code. From the Gameplay Teams: Designing gameplay systems and writing efficient C/C++ OOP code in-engine. Preventing regressions with testing habits and meeting studio coding standards. Prioritising bugs/features and collaborating with Design and QA. From … understanding the game development process. Foundation in core CS from your degree: problem-solving, debugging, and object-oriented programming. Familiarity with C/C++, and/or Python - used in modules, labs, or side projects. Right to work in the UK for the duration of the internship. All applications must ...

Offensive Cyber Software Engineers

Hiring Organisation
Lockheed Martin
Location
Hanover, Maryland, United States
Employment Type
Permanent
Salary
USD Annual
testing software applications, as well as analyzing and troubleshooting complex computer networks. Ideally you'll have experience with programming languages such as Java, C++, and Python, as well as knowledge of computer network protocols and architectures. This requisition is being used as a placeholder for your interest … prescribed by software development procedures and processes • Provide/author and participate in technical presentations • Minimum 6 years of experience programming in Assembly, C, C++, Java, Perl, or Python • Minimum 5 years of experience developing in Windows applications using Visual Studio or .NET environments and/or UNIX applications using ...

Offensive Cyber Software Engineer

Hiring Organisation
Lockheed Martin
Location
Hanover, Maryland, United States
Employment Type
Permanent
Salary
USD Annual
testing software applications, as well as analyzing and troubleshooting complex computer networks. Ideally you'll have experience with programming languages such as Java, C++, and Python, as well as knowledge of computer network protocols and architectures. This requisition is being used as a placeholder for your interest … prescribed by software development procedures and processes • Provide/author and participate in technical presentations • Minimum 6 years of experience programming in Assembly, C, C++, Java, Perl, or Python • Minimum 5 years of experience developing in Windows applications using Visual Studio or .NET environments and/or UNIX applications using ...

Senior Unreal Engine / C++ Engineer

Hiring Organisation
FourPointZero Recruitment Ltd
Location
B1, Birmingham, West Midlands (County), United Kingdom
Employment Type
Permanent
Salary
£70000 - £85000/annum + Package + Benefits
Senior Unreal Engine/C++ Engineer - Permanent role Fully Remote (UK or EU) £70,000–£85,000 + options We're working with an exciting, fast-growing studio building a live sports platform that lets viewers race against real competitors within the broadcast. Your inputs at home appear … Formula E, and the soon-to-be-announced major series A funding round, they're looking to hire a Senior Unreal Engine/C++ Engineer to help shape the next stage of the platform. As a Senior Unreal Engine/C++ Engineer, you’ll work across AR broadcast, VR environments ...

C++ Software Engineer

Hiring Organisation
Certain Advantage
Location
Bristol, Avon, South West, United Kingdom
Employment Type
Contract, Work From Home
Contract Rate
£65 per hour, Benefits Overtime Rate
World Class Defence Organisation based in Bristol is currently looking to recruit a C++ Software Engineer subcontractor on an initial 6 month contract, with very likely extension. The role will be onsite 4 days per week. A 4 day working week is OK (Monday to Thursday). Rate: £65.00 … software development and integration testing with the equipment containing the software under test and suitable skills in this area will be expected. Developing in C++ and Rhapsody, and using EWM as the preferred configuration tool. Developing current software requirements. The role will involve working within a lab environment running software ...

Senior ML Research Engineer

Hiring Organisation
microTECH Global LTD
Location
Egham, England, United Kingdom
Contract Type: 6 month contract outsourced via agency on an hourly rate Location: Egham Hybrid : 3 days onsite (minimum) and 2 days working from home Rate: Very much dependant on level of experience. Key responsibilities ...

Senior ML Research Engineer

Hiring Organisation
microTECH Global LTD
Location
Guildford, Surrey, UK
Employment Type
Full-time
Contract Type: 6 month contract outsourced via agency on an hourly rate Location: Egham Hybrid: 3 days onsite (minimum) and 2 days working from home Rate: Very much dependant on level of experience. Key responsibilities ...

Lead Software Engineer

Hiring Organisation
Burns Sheehan
Location
Slough, Berkshire, UK
Employment Type
Full-time
Lead Software Engineer | Distributed Systems | Sustainable Cloud Native Platform Up to £130,000 per annum plus bonus plus stock Central London office Golang, Rust, C, Kubernetes, Linux, Cloud Native, Distributed systems... Are you a Lead ...

Software Architect

Hiring Organisation
Astek
Location
City of London, London, United Kingdom
We are seeking an experienced Software Architect to lead the evolution of our client's robot code stack and enhance their software deployment processes. This role is available at either their office in London, UK ...

Software Architect

Hiring Organisation
Astek
Location
London Area, United Kingdom
We are seeking an experienced Software Architect to lead the evolution of our client's robot code stack and enhance their software deployment processes. This role is available at either their office in London, UK ...